CF43 4DA is a residential postcode situated on Ceridwen Street, Maerdy, Ferndale, CF43 with 24 addresses.
It ranks as the 1086th largest and 116th most expensive of the 1,758 postcodes in the CF43 area. The dominant property type is a period house built between 1800 and 1911.
The postcode contains a total of 24 properties: 21 houses and 3 flats.
Sale prices range from £28,553 for 2 bedroom Leasehold flats with a garden (430 ft2) to £128,005 for 3 bedroom freehold houses with a garden (882 ft2) .
Monthly rental prices range from £206 pcm for 2 bed flats to £790 pcm for 3 bed houses.
The gross rental yield is between 7.4% and 8.7%.
The average value per square foot is £74.
The last sale in CF43 4DA sold for £42,500 on 3rd April 2025. Since then prices are up an average of 7.3%.
The current average value in the postcode is £70,628.
The CF43 4DA Sales Market has increased by 72.1% over the last 10 years.

The last sale was on 3rd April 2025 for £42,500 and since then the market in the area has increased by 7.3%. The postcode has had a total of 48 sales since 1995.
CF43 4DA has seen 2 sales in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.

The recent census recorded whether a resident owned or rented their home.
In the area around CF43 4DA, 42.7% of property is privately owned outright and 31.6% is privately rented.

The most recent census in 2021 recorded the age of all UK residents.
In the area around CF43 4DA, the average age was 43.1 and the most common age was 72.
